This weekend I took photographs in two extremes: high-speed (1/640, 1/2500, 1/4000 of a second) and longer exposures (1 and 1.5 seconds). The first set was outside. I was trying to take pictures fast enough to capture individual droplets (I succeeded somewhat). The second set was taken through the telescope at Case. I managed to take surprisingly detailed images of the Moon’s surface.
